Match on Chatrier, Zverev, Draper, and Andreeva on Lenglen: Monday's schedule at Roland-Garros

This Monday, June 2, the round of 16 continues in both singles draws. The schedule for the start of the week has been released, and the eight scheduled matches have been evenly distributed across the two main courts.

Thus, on the Court Philippe-Chatrier, the day will open with the match between Ekaterina Alexandrova and Coco Gauff.

Following that, the last French player in the competition, Loïs Boisson, will play her very first match on the central court Porte d’Auteuil against world number 3, Jessica Pegula.

After playing his third-round match in the night session, Novak Djokovic will face Cameron Norrie. Finally, in the evening, world number 1 Jannik Sinner will be up against Andrey Rublev, who benefited from Arthur Fils's withdrawal in the previous round.

On Court Suzanne-Lenglen, Mirra Andreeva is scheduled to compete from 11 AM against Daria Kasatkina. Then, last year's finalist, Alexander Zverev, will face Tallon Griekspoor for their third confrontation of the season. A 100% American duel will follow between Madison Keys and Hailey Baptiste. Finally, Jack Draper and Alexander Bublik will conclude the day's schedule on this court.
